Gawdawpalin Temple: A Majestic Jewel of Bagan

Explore the awe-inspiring Gawdawpalin Temple in Old Bagan, a masterpiece of ancient architecture and a spiritual haven for travelers.

4.5

Nestled in the heart of Old Bagan, Gawdawpalin Temple stands as a testament to the region's rich cultural and architectural heritage. This grand Buddhist temple captivates visitors with its intricate details and impressive size, making it a must-visit destination for travelers seeking to explore the spiritual essence of Myanmar.

Gawdawpalin Temple, one of the most iconic landmarks in Old Bagan, is an architectural marvel that reflects the grandeur of ancient Myanmar. Constructed in the late 12th century, this temple is known for its stunning brickwork and towering spires that reach toward the sky, symbolizing the connection between the earthly and the divine. As you wander through its expansive grounds, you will be greeted by a plethora of intricate carvings and beautiful murals that tell the story of the Buddha's life and teachings. The temple's high ceilings and serene atmosphere provide a perfect backdrop for contemplation and meditation, allowing visitors to connect with the spiritual essence of this sacred site. The temple's location in Old Bagan,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, further enhances its appeal. This area is dotted with thousands of ancient temples and pagodas, making it a paradise for history enthusiasts and photographers alike. The best time to visit Gawdawpalin Temple is during sunrise or sunset when the soft light casts a magical glow over the temple's facade. Additionally, the temple is open daily from 6 AM to 9 PM, giving visitors ample time to explore its beauty at their leisure. When visiting, be sure to dress respectfully, as this is an active place of worship. Gawdawpalin Temple not only offers a glimpse into the architectural brilliance of the past but also serves as a reminder of the enduring spiritual traditions that continue to thrive in Myanmar today. Whether you're a devout Buddhist or a curious traveler, a visit to this magnificent temple is sure to leave a lasting impression and enrich your understanding of the rich culture and history of the region.
